MIMO technology stands as the dominant force in the market, reflecting the massive global demand for high-capacity wireless networks. This sector's strength is driven by its ability to improve wireless transmission performance by using multiple antennas at both the transmitter and receiver, enhancing data transfer rates and boosting system capacity . MIMO technology makes it indispensable in high-density environments like urban areas and major public events . The demand for MIMO antennas is increasing as they enhance data transmission speeds and throughput, making them a preferred choice for high-density environments . The rapid adoption of Wi-Fi 6 and 6E, which heavily utilize MIMO, is a key driver . The integration of MIMO with other advanced technologies is a critical trend.
Beamforming technology is a powerful growth driver, experiencing strong growth by focusing on directing Wi-Fi signals towards specific devices rather than broadcasting uniformly, which enhances signal strength and reduces interference . This ability to optimize wireless communication has made Beamforming essential for improving user experiences in applications like streaming and gaming . The technology addresses the increasing demand for better coverage and reduced dead zones, significantly improving user experience by delivering a more stable and focused signal . The combination of MIMO and Beamforming in advanced Wi-Fi standards is a key driver for the adoption of more capable and complex antennas.
Smart Antennas are also experiencing steady expansion; they combine the features of traditional antennas with some level of intelligent processing, allowing them to adapt to changing radio environments and user requirements, which contributes to increased network reliability and efficiency . Integrated Antennas are showing moderate growth, combining multiple functionalities into a compact form factor, making them appealing for space-constrained environments .
